  • Patent number: 10474420
    Abstract: A speaker system includes a case, an audio input, speakers, an accelerometer, and a computer processor. The audio input is structured to receive a program audio signal from an audio device. The speakers are configured to play an audio output based on the program audio signal, the audio output causing a vibration of the case. The accelerometer is configured to detect the vibration of the case as well as a user tap on the case. The computer processor is configured to identify a user gesture that includes the tap on the case, to identify the tap apart from the case vibration by processing the detected vibration of the case and the detected user tap on the case based on information from the program audio signal to separate the detected user tap from the detected vibration, and to commence a particular function associated with the user gesture.

    Abstract: An introduced autonomous aerial vehicle can include multiple cameras for capturing images of a surrounding physical environment that are utilized for motion planning by an autonomous navigation system. In some embodiments, the cameras can be integrated into one or more rotor assemblies that house powered rotors to free up space within the body of the aerial vehicle. In an example embodiment, an aerial vehicle includes multiple upward-facing cameras and multiple downward-facing cameras with overlapping fields of view to enable stereoscopic computer vision in a plurality of directions around the aerial vehicle. Similar camera arrangements can also be implemented in fixed-wing aerial vehicles.

    Abstract: Embodiments are described for a stabilization system configured, in some embodiments, for stabilizing image capture from an aerial vehicle (e.g., a UAV). According to some embodiments, the stabilization systems employs both active and passive stabilization means. A passive stabilization assembly includes a counter-balanced suspension system that includes an elongated arm that extends into and is coupled to the body of a vehicle. The counter-balanced suspension system passively stabilizes a mounted device such as an image capture device to counter motion of the UAV while in use. In some embodiment the counter-balanced suspension system passively stabilizes a mounted image capture assembly that includes active stabilization means (e.g., a motorized gimbal and/or electronic image stabilization). In some embodiments, the active and passive stabilization means operate together to effectively stabilize a mounted image capture device to counter a wide range of motion characteristics.

    Abstract: There is provided an ergonomic chair which is produced from flat components. The components may be made of paper. The components are designed using parametric equations which take the targeted user's proportions into account. The components are then folded, joined, and coated with strengthening material. The chair has a seat, a base, and three legs connecting the seat to the base. The base contains a counterweight mass for keeping the chair in a default upright position. The base contains an accelerometer which can transmit data to a computing device to track a user's posture and other health-related data.

    Abstract: The invention relates to structural panel systems which utilize different configurations to increase the flexibility of the panel systems. The increased flexibility of the panel systems may be achieved through the use of improved connection patterns and/or improved sidelap strength. The improved sidelap strength may be achieved through the use of a reinforcing member between edges of the panels or other sidelap configurations that improve the strength of the system along the sidelaps. The increased flexibility may also be achieved through the use of orienting flutes of the panels in the same direction as the supports members of the panel systems. The different aspects of the invention that improve the flexibility of the systems may be utilized alone or in combination with each other to improve the wall panel systems or roof panel systems, or combinations thereof, to improve the displacement capacity of the panel systems for in-plane shear loading.

    Abstract: A device and method are disclosed for modulating a power converter based on an audio signal to directly drive a speaker with a differential audio output signal. A first modulation signal and a second modulation signal are generated based on an input audio signal so that the first and second modulation signals are complementary signals to each other. In one embodiment, a feedback signal, such as an acoustic feedback signal from the speaker, is also used to generate the first and second modulation signals. A power supply voltage is modulated with the first modulation signal to generate a first voltage signal. The power supply voltage is also modulated with the second modulation signal to generate a second voltage signal. The first and second voltage signals form a differential audio signal that is used to drive the speaker. Alternatively, the power converter can drive a speaker with a single-ended output signal.

    Abstract: Decking hangers (e.g., strut hangers, flexible hangers, combinations thereof, or the like) are utilized along with keys (e.g., continuous keys, discontinuous keys, combination thereof, or the like) to hang decking components from structural decking (e.g., fluted steel structural decking, or the like). The decking hangers may be rigid and/or flexible, and include an adjustment that allows one end of the hanger to move with respect to another end. The keys may be continuous and run longitudinally parallel with the direction of the webs of the flutes of the decking. Alternatively, the keys may be discontinuous having a continuous side (e.g., continuous perimeter), or multiple sides, that enclose a corresponding connector at an end of a hanger. The keys provide different locations for installing the hangers and/or providing multiple (e.g., two or more) points of connection on at least one end of a single hanger.

    Abstract: A system and method for recursive propagating application access control relate to managing third-party application access to content files and folders on a cloud storage system. The access control system may receive an access authorization indication to grant a third-party entity access to a parent folder containing a first file, and then modify an access control rule associated with the parent folder based on the access authorization indication. The modified access control rule is propagated to a child folder of the parent folder, and thus the third-party entity is granted access to a second file in the child folder based on the modified access control rule. The second file shares a common attribute with the first file, and the modified access control rule specifies the common attribute.

    Abstract: A patterned conductive layer on a flexible substrate includes pads for mounting an array of LEDs, conductive strips, and conductive tabs that couple the conductive strips to the pads. The desired circuit configuration is created by removing select tabs by punching holes or otherwise piercing the flexible substrate at the location of the tabs. In some embodiments, the patterned conductive layer is arranged to permit each LED to be mounted in either of two mirrored orientations, and in some embodiments, the patterned conductive layer is arranged to permit a separation between LEDs that is not predefined by the pattern. In some embodiments, the unmodified patterned conductive layer is arranged to provide a parallel circuit configuration, and the modified patterned conductive layer is arranged to provide a series or series-parallel configuration.
